What’s breast surgery?

Any procedure done on a male or female’s breast(s) is known as breast surgery. Breast surgery can take many different shapes. Some are done for cosmetic purposes (plastic surgery), while others are done for medical reasons (cancer, for example). As examples, consider:

  1. Medical reasons:
  • Breast Cancer Surgery

The majority of breast cancer types are treated primarily by breast cancer surgery. Tumors can be removed via either a surgery or a lumpectomy. You might need several procedures to rebuild your breast after it was removed or to check for cancer in your lymph nodes.

  • Mastectomy (Breast Removal)

A mastectomy is a surgical surgery when your breast tissue is removed entirely or in part. It protects breast cancer as well as treats it. Surgery will always be a component of your treatment plan if you have breast cancer. In order to help avoid breast cancer from forming in the future, your healthcare practitioner might advise an early mastectomy if you have a high chance of getting the disease.

  • breast reduction

Your breasts can be made smaller via a technique called a breast reduction (reduction mammoplasty). Individuals who have abnormally large breasts may also have additional medical problems, such as shoulder, neck, or back pain. The size of your breasts may also affect your sense of health and confidence. In order to achieve a breast size that is more comfortable for you, your surgeon will remove skin, tissue, and breast fat during breast reduction surgery.

  1. Cosmetic reasons:
  • Breast Reconstruction

Breast reconstruction surgery is performed after a mastectomy or lumpectomy to restore the breasts. Reconstruction might occasionally require multiple procedures. There are numerous methods for reconstructing breasts. Saline or silicone breast implants are used by some. Alternative methods employ an area of your own body (e.g., lower abdominal tissue).

Breast reconstruction, sometimes referred to as “immediate reconstruction,” can happen right after surgery for breast cancer. As an alternative, it can happen months or years later (delayed rebuilding). You might require breast reconstruction surgery. Alternatively, your surgeon can swap out one breast and reshape the other to match. Your physician might suggest many operations spread out over time.

  • Breast Augmentation

A common surgical operation that enhances the size and form of your breasts is called breast augmentation. You can use fat transfer or breast implants to increase the size of your breasts. Breast implants and fat transfer augmentation are the two primary forms of breast augmentation. There are several possibilities depending on how you want your breasts to feel and look within those two categories. Only a specific age range is allowed by the FDA for some breast implants.

What happens during breast surgery?

A breast augmentation procedure involves the following five steps:

  • Anesthesia: either general Anesthesia or continuous medication.
  • Cutting: Depending on the type of breast implant, your desired size, and the advice of your physician, the incision site will vary. The incision may occur under your armpit, below your breast, or along your areola.
  • Place and insert the implant: The implant will be placed either directly behind the breast tissue, which is situated above the pectoral muscle, or beneath the pectoral muscle. To determine which choice is best for you, your surgeon will go over the options with you.
  • Seal the cuts: Layered stitches in the tissue are used to repair the incision, and the skin is subsequently fixed with surgical tape or skin glue Eventually, the incision line scars will face.
  • View the outcomes: As soon as you awaken, you will be able to view the outcome of your procedure.
